鸿蒙Next版OpenVPN如何安装使用
在鸿蒙Next系统上安装和使用OpenVPN的步骤是什么?有没有针对鸿蒙Next的特定配置要求或注意事项?求详细的教程和常见问题解决方法。
鸿蒙Next目前处于早期阶段,官方应用商店可能暂无OpenVPN客户端。建议尝试以下方法:
-
检查应用市场
在华为应用商店搜索“OpenVPN”或“VPN客户端”,查看是否有兼容版本。 -
第三方替代方案
若官方版本不可用,可尝试其他支持鸿蒙的VPN应用,如“OpenConnect”或“SoftEther”,部分应用兼容OpenVPN协议。 -
手动配置(如有客户端)
- 安装客户端后,导入.ovpn配置文件(从服务商获取)。
- 按提示输入账号密码,启用连接即可。
-
注意事项
- 鸿蒙系统权限较严格,需允许应用创建VPN连接。
- 部分企业或地区可能限制VPN使用,需遵守当地法规。
若以上方法无效,建议关注鸿蒙生态后续更新,或联系VPN服务商获取适配指导。
更多关于鸿蒙Next版OpenVPN如何安装使用的实战系列教程也可以访问 https://www.itying.com/category-93-b0.html
在鸿蒙Next系统上安装和使用OpenVPN,可以通过以下步骤完成。由于鸿蒙Next基于Linux内核,通常支持标准Linux工具,但可能需要一些调整。以下是详细指南,包括代码示例。
步骤1:安装OpenVPN
首先,确保系统已安装OpenVPN客户端。如果未预装,可以通过终端命令安装。假设鸿蒙Next支持包管理器(如APT或YUM),使用以下命令:
sudo apt update # 更新包列表(如果使用APT)
sudo apt install openvpn # 安装OpenVPN客户端
如果鸿蒙Next使用其他包管理器,请相应调整命令。
步骤2:获取OpenVPN配置文件
从VPN服务提供商处下载配置文件(通常为.ovpn文件)。例如,将文件保存到/etc/openvpn/client/config.ovpn。
步骤3:配置认证文件(如果需要)
如果配置文件要求用户名和密码,创建一个认证文件(如/etc/openvpn/client/auth.txt),内容如下:
username
password
确保文件权限安全:
sudo chmod 600 /etc/openvpn/client/auth.txt
步骤4:启动OpenVPN连接
使用以下命令启动VPN连接(以root权限运行):
sudo openvpn --config /etc/openvpn/client/config.ovpn
如果使用认证文件,在配置文件中添加auth-user-pass auth.txt行,或直接指定:
sudo openvpn --config /etc/openvpn/client/config.ovpn --auth-user-pass /etc/openvpn/client/auth.txt
步骤5:验证连接
连接成功后,终端会显示初始化完成信息。使用ifconfig或ip addr检查网络接口,确认出现tun0等虚拟接口。
注意事项
- 权限问题:鸿蒙Next可能对root访问有严格限制,确保使用
sudo或切换到root用户。 - 防火墙:如果连接失败,检查防火墙设置,允许OpenVPN端口(默认UDP 1194)。
- 服务方式运行:可以配置为系统服务,创建服务文件(如
/etc/systemd/system/openvpn-client.service)并启用:sudo systemctl enable openvpn-client@config.service # 假设配置文件名为config.ovpn sudo systemctl start openvpn-client@config.service - 兼容性:鸿蒙Next可能不完全兼容所有Linux工具,如果遇到问题,尝试使用社区支持的VPN客户端或检查OpenVPN日志(
sudo journalctl -u openvpn)。
如果上述方法无效,建议查阅鸿蒙Next官方文档或社区论坛,获取针对性的支持。

